The likely reason is that the lighting computations are different for the imagery on the terrain, and the clipped model. When you drag the “time of day” slider at the bottom of a sandcastle window, you may notice that the geometry will (likely) be brighter when the sun is directly above it.

Depending on the exact context, you might disable the lighting computations with a custom shader. Is this glTF used as part of a tileset, or loaded as a standalone model?
